Obsah:

Kooperativní hra Arduino: 9 kroků
Kooperativní hra Arduino: 9 kroků

Video: Kooperativní hra Arduino: 9 kroků

Video: Kooperativní hra Arduino: 9 kroků
Video: Minecraft Live 2022 2024, Červenec
Anonim
Image
Image
Kooperativní hra Arduino
Kooperativní hra Arduino
Kooperativní hra Arduino
Kooperativní hra Arduino

V tomto pokynu vysvětlíme, jak jsme navrhli a postavili kooperační hru „FUN“.

Mimo jiné jsme použili Arduino Uno a LED pás NeoPixel. Přehrát video pro ukázku FUN.

Krok 1: Co potřebujeme?

Co potřebujeme?
Co potřebujeme?
Co potřebujeme?
Co potřebujeme?
Co potřebujeme?
Co potřebujeme?

Požadavky:

- Arduino

- Dráty + pájecí materiál

- 3 tlačítka

- 1 POT-metr

- 1 LDR

- Vícebarevný LED pás (v tomto návodu jsme použili pás s 30 LED)

- Breadboard (pouze pro testování kódu nebo částí)

- Dřevo (30x50cm)

- Laserová řezačka (volitelná, není -li k dispozici, bude fungovat i normální pila)

- Software pro notebook + arduino

- Lepidlo na drevo

- Smirkový papír

- Plexisklo (20x5cm)

POZNÁMKA: Použili jsme pásek LED NeoPixel RGB 30 LED. Kód byl zapsán pomocí knihovny Fastled. Ujistěte se, že váš LED pásek funguje s knihovnou Fastled, jako je ta naše, v opačném případě musíte upravit kód, aby fungoval s vaším LED páskem.

Krok 2: Pájení dílů - část 1

Pájení dílů - část 1
Pájení dílů - část 1
Pájení dílů - část 1
Pájení dílů - část 1
Pájení dílů - část 1
Pájení dílů - část 1
Pájení dílů - část 1
Pájení dílů - část 1

Nyní, když máme všechno, můžeme začít pájet dráty k dílům.

Tlačítka: Začínáme s tlačítky. Potřebujeme tři tlačítka, dvě pro samotnou hru a jedno bude naše resetovací tlačítko. Tyto tři lze pájet stejným způsobem. Protože máme pouze 3 zemnící kolíky, spojíme tři zemnící vodiče od knoflíků k jednomu. Začněte pájením dvou vodičů k nohám jednoho z tlačítek. Musíme si dávat pozor, na kterou nohu je pájíme. Snadnou připomínkou může být vždy pájení v diagonálním vzoru. Zapájejte tedy první vodič například na levou horní nohu a poté pájejte druhý vodič na pravou spodní nohu. Poté bude tlačítko vždy správně připájeno. Udělejte to pro všechna tři tlačítka. Připojení Ground WIres:

Když jsou na všech knoflících připájeny dva vodiče, můžeme spojit zemnicí vodiče dohromady. Nejprve na všechny tři dejte pájku. Poté se rozhodněte, který z nich bude prostřední vodič. Prostřední vodič bude ten, který vložíme do uzemňovacího kolíku Arduina. Ujistěte se, že se střední vodič správně připojí ke kolíku Arduino. Poté připájejte další dva vodiče k prostřednímu, aby se stále vešel do Arduina.

Krok 3: Pájení dílů - část 2

Pájení dílů - část 2
Pájení dílů - část 2
Pájení dílů - část 2
Pájení dílů - část 2

Pot Meter:

Nyní provedeme Pot Meter. To má tři piny, na které musíme pájet dráty. Pokračujte a udělejte to.

Pak jednoduše dejte pájku na druhé konce drátu, abychom je mohli zasunout do kolíků Arduina. Číslo kolíku najdete ve schématu. Kolík uprostřed je datový kolík.

Krok 4: Pájení dílů - část 3

Pájení dílů - část 3
Pájení dílů - část 3
Pájení dílů - část 3
Pájení dílů - část 3

LDR: Tenhle je velmi jednoduchý. Stejně jako dříve stačí připájet dráty k pinům.

Poté připojte vodiče podle schématu.

Krok 5: Pájení dílů - část 4

Pájení dílů - část 4
Pájení dílů - část 4
Pájení dílů - část 4
Pájení dílů - část 4

NeoPixel:

V neposlední řadě musíme pájet LED pásek NeoPixel (30 LED). Je to velmi podobné jako Pot Meter. Má tři piny, přičemž prostřední je datový kolík. Ale u tohoto LED pásku je uvedeno, který kolík je 5V+ a který je GND (uzemňovací) kolík. Poté se stačí podívat na schema pro správné piny na Arduinu.

Krok 6: Nahrání kódu

Nyní, když je vše sestaveno, můžeme to vyzkoušet pomocí kódu. Kód: Stáhněte si přiložený soubor.ino a otevřete jej pomocí Arduino IDE. Nastavte správný port pro Arduino, pokud jste to ještě neudělali. Poté nahrajte kód a vyzkoušejte si hru stisknutím tlačítek. Po několika sekundách by se měla rozsvítit kontrolka.

Krok 7: Výroba krabice

Výroba krabice
Výroba krabice
Výroba krabice
Výroba krabice
Výroba krabice
Výroba krabice

Laserové řezání:

Nyní, když máme vše připraveno, můžeme začít stavět krabici. Stáhli jsme soubor laserového řezače z webu „makercase.com“. Na tomto webu si můžete navrhnout vlastní box a stáhnout html soubor. Poté můžete tento soubor importovat do aplikace Adobe Illustrator a převést jej do souboru.dfx, který funguje s laserovou řezačkou. V aplikaci Adobe Illustrator můžete také doladit vše, co jste přidali do souboru pomocí webových stránek. Jakmile je vše hotovo, můžete tento soubor vyřezat laserem na dřevěnou desku 30x50 cm. Jakmile je toto vše hotovo, máte puzzle, které můžete slepit dohromady, a krabice je vyrobena. Pokud to dobře nesedí, můžete použít brusný papír, aby to pasovalo. Pokud nemáte přístup k laserové řezačce, můžete použít běžnou pilu, ale nebude to tak přesné. V tomto případě budete potřebovat brusný papír, aby dokonale seděl. Nezapomeňte ponechat alespoň jednu stranu krychle neodlepenou, abyste mohli do krabice vložit arduino a ovladače.

Krok 8: Sestavení

Shromáždění
Shromáždění
Shromáždění
Shromáždění
Shromáždění
Shromáždění
Shromáždění
Shromáždění

Protože máme vše, co potřebujeme, můžeme začít s montáží krabice. Není to tak těžké, pokud jste dobře pájili.

Stěny: Existuje několik způsobů, jak jej sestavit, ale to, co jsme udělali, bylo nejprve přilepení dvou stran krabice a jejich přiložení ke dnu. Tímto způsobem jsme s jistotou věděli, že jsou perfektně lepené a vždy se budou hodit. Potom jsme udělali další dvě stěny krabice a také ji položili na dno. Poté, co jsme to nechali asi hodinu zaschnout, jsme se rozhodli spojit dva kusy dohromady. Přilepte také dno. Necháme přes noc zaschnout, ale 2 až 3 hodiny mohou také stačit na pokračování procesu.

Díly: Když je lepidlo suché, můžeme začít vkládat díly dovnitř. Jen se ujistěte, že dráty nejsou zamotané. Namontujte všechny díly do požadovaných otvorů, kromě resetovacího tlačítka nahoře. Vše jsme zajistili páskou a poté jsme také pomocí tvrdého plastového lepidla zajistili knoflíky a potmetr. Pokud to neuděláte, tlačítka nebude možné stisknout.

LED pásek: Poslední část, kterou bychom měli nalepit, je LED pásek. Ujistěte se, že se vejde pěkně dovnitř. Na okno diváka jsme použili pískované plexisklo. Jinak by diody LED pro oči svítily. Stačí jej přilepit na místo.

Tlačítko Reset: Po dokončení nezapomeňte nalepit resetovací tlačítko na horní desku a nechat celou jednotku několik hodin zaschnout. Nejlepší je nechat přes noc zaschnout, aby lepidlo opravdu ztvrdlo. Horní deska by neměla být přilepená, toto jsou dveře pro přístup k vnitřnostem v případě potřeby (jako je nabíjení baterií). Poté, co je váš herní box hotový a můžete jej vyzkoušet!

Krok 9: Závěr

Závěr
Závěr

Hotovo

Takto vytvoříte hru Arduino, kde intenzivně spolupracujete s přáteli! V tomto pokynu jsme nevěnovali pozornost tomu, jak hráčům vysvětlíte, jak potřebují hrát hru jednoduchým způsobem. Do pole jsme přidali text, který vysvětluje cíl hry, je to nejpřímější způsob, jak to hráčům vysvětlit. K designu můžete také přidat malý „příběh“, například bombu, které je třeba zabránit v vybití, nebo baterii, kterou je třeba nabít. Nebojte se změnit kód podle svého přání a vyzkoušet s tím nové věci založit.

Bavte se! Tým FUN

Doporučuje: